A Wind Chill Advisory is in effect through 10 AM Thursday as strong Northwest Winds gust to up to 30 mph. Sustained winds between 10-20 mph are creating wind chill values that make it feel like the single digits for much of the morning. Air temperatures will begin in the middle teens to around 20 at the coast but the wind chill is whats most important to pay attention to. Full sunshine today will only push high temperatures to 32-35, and with the breeze, which will abate by this afternoon, it will still feel below freezing all day across the state. Tonight will be very cold also, however wind chills will not be as extreme, with lows falling to 19-22 under partly cloudy sky. Friday will be mostly sunny and highs rebound to the upper 40s before a dry cold front moves in Friday night.
